BAMBOO
from Manila |
|
Making its debut in 2002, Bamboo gained recognition with their hit song, "Noypi" from their first album, "As The Music Plays" causing it to soar up to the top of local sales. They were named as Best New Artist 2004 by MTV Pilipinas & as 89.9TM & 93.1 RX's local artist of the year. They have gained success not just locally but internationally as well with their brand of rock music.
Bamboo compromises of Bamboo Manalac, vocalist & who was once known as Rivermaya’s enigmatic front man, Vic Mercado, their very talented drummer who won Drummer Of The Year for the 2004 NU107 Rock Awards. Rounding up the rest of the band are guitarist Ira Cruz & bassist Nathan Azarcon.

THE CELL
from Laos |
|
Recognized in Laos as one of the most popular youth bands in their country, The Cells are slowly gaining a following of mass proportions. Formed in the year 2000, The Cell has gained recognition when they released their first album “Khon Suay” in 2003 and from then on, their popularity with their fans has not waned.
The band compromises of Sack, singer of the band, Lerm, on keyboards, guitarists, Deuk & Korn, bassist, Tom & drummer, Billy.

SAMSONS
from Jakarta |
|
Slowly gaining recognition as one of the more popular rock bands in Jakarta, Samsons is set to gain more popularity with their genre of pop, rock music with a hint of jazz thrown in. Fans have been captivated by their hits like Kenangan Terindah & Naluri Lelaki. They were named as The Best Pop Duo/Group for the AMI Awards 2006 & their rise to the top does not seem to be slowing down.

PHYU PHYU KYAW THEIN
from Myammar |
|
Phyu Phyu Kyaw Thien is one of Myanmar’s leading female pop & rap singers, in addition to being a medical intern. Admired for her golden voice & mesmerizing stage presence, Phyu Phyu Kyaw Thien is also adored by her fans for her generosity & selflessness.

CLASH
from Bangkok |
|
Known as one of the top bands in Bangkok to date, Clash first gained recognition with their single “Guad” from their album, “ONE” in 2001. The band has gained a large following, not only in Bangkok but internationally as well. They have released five albums & continue to enthrall their fans with their heart stopping music.
The band compromises of Bank, vocalist of the band & who has also starred in the movie, “Pun X Dek Sood Kua”. Rounding up the rest of the band are guitarists Ponn & Hack, drummer, Yak & bassist Soom.

DA VANG
from Vietnam |
|
Da Vang (pronounced as zah vang) was born from the sound of hard rock & heavy metal of the late sixties to eighties. The band first gained recognition in a Pop Rock festival that was held in Ho Chi Minh City in Saigon in 1991 where they won the second prize as the Best Band for that year. From then on, they have been recognized to be one of the best metal bands in Vietnam to rock their fans with songs like Bach Dang Giang & S. O. S.
The band compromises of Nguyen Dat, vocalist & one of the best guitarists in the band, Hoang Tuan who is another talented guitarist on the band, both won the first prize as ‘Best Guitar Players’ of the Ho Chi Minh City Pop Rock Festival that was held in 1991. Rounding up the rest of the band are guitarist Le Duy, drummer, Le Duc & bassist Vo Dinh.
Da Vang is concurrently working on their second album.
